Introduction
Chicken Divan, a creamy and comforting casserole, enjoys enduring popularity, particularly in the United States. Its history traces back to the Divan Parisian Restaurant at the Chatham Hotel in New York City, where it was created in the early 20th century. This dish is beloved for its simplicity, rich flavor, and versatility, making it a go-to meal for weeknight dinners and potlucks alike. Ingredients
The essential components of an easy chicken divan recipe include:
- Cooked Chicken: Approximately 3 cups, shredded or cubed. Leftover roasted chicken works perfectly. A rotisserie chicken is also a convenient option.
- Broccoli: About 1 pound, cut into florets. Frozen broccoli can be substituted, ensuring it’s thawed and drained.
- Cream of Chicken Soup: 1-2 cans (10.75 ounces each), depending on desired sauce consistency. Cream of mushroom soup can be used for a different flavor profile.
- Mayonnaise: cup. Light mayonnaise can be used to reduce fat content.
- Sour Cream: cup. Greek yogurt offers a tangier, healthier alternative.
- Lemon Juice: 1 tablespoon, freshly squeezed. This brightens the flavor.
- Curry Powder: – 1 teaspoon, adjust to taste. Adds a warm, aromatic note.
- Salt and Pepper: To taste.
- Shredded Cheddar Cheese: – 1 cup, for topping. Other cheeses like Monterey Jack or Gruyere can also be used.
- Breadcrumbs or Crushed Crackers (Optional): For topping, adds texture. Panko breadcrumbs provide a particularly crispy crust.
Preparation Steps
Before assembling the easy chicken divan recipe, take these preparatory steps:
- Preheat oven to 350F (175C).
- Cook the broccoli: Steam, boil, or microwave the broccoli florets until tender-crisp. Avoid overcooking; they should retain some firmness.
- Prepare the chicken: If using leftover roasted chicken, shred or cube it. If using raw chicken, cook it thoroughly by baking, poaching, or pan-frying before shredding or cubing.
- Combine the sauce: In a large bowl, mix together the cream of chicken soup, mayonnaise, sour cream, lemon juice, and curry powder.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Tip: For a smoother sauce, whisk the ingredients together thoroughly, ensuring no lumps remain. Adjust the amount of curry powder to your preference; start with a smaller amount and add more as needed.
Cooking Instructions
Follow these instructions for preparing the easy chicken divan recipe:
- Combine ingredients: In the bowl with the sauce, gently fold in the cooked chicken and broccoli. Ensure the chicken and broccoli are evenly coated with the sauce.
- Assemble the casserole: Pour the chicken and broccoli mixture into a greased 9×13 inch baking dish.
- Add the topping: Sprinkle the shredded cheddar cheese evenly over the mixture. If desired, sprinkle breadcrumbs or crushed crackers over the cheese for added texture.
-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ly and the casserole is heated through.
- Broil (Optional): For a golden-brown topping, broil the casserole for the last 1-2 minutes, watching carefully to prevent burning.
Serving Suggestions
Easy chicken divan recipe is a versatile dish that pairs well with various accompaniments. Consider these serving suggestions:
- Serve over rice: White rice, brown rice, or wild rice are all excellent choices.
- Serve over noodles: Egg noodles or pasta shells complement the creamy sauce nicely.
- Serve with a side salad: A simple green salad with a vinaigrette dressing provides a refreshing contrast.
- Serve with crusty bread: For soaking up the delicious sauce.
- Garnish with chopped parsley or green onions: For added color and flavor.
Tips and Common Mistakes
To ensure a successful easy chicken divan recipe, keep these tips in mind:
- Avoid overcooking the broccoli: Overcooked broccoli becomes mushy and detracts from the overall texture of the dish.
- Use cooked chicken: Raw chicken will not cook properly within the baking time and can pose a food safety risk.
- Don’t overbake the casserole: Overbaking can result in a dry and curdled sauce.
- Adjust seasoning to taste: Taste the sauce mixture before baking and adjust the salt, pepper, and curry powder to your liking.
- Grease the baking dish: This prevents the casserole from sticking and makes cleanup easier.
